"The safety of our POC members is paramount, however, incidents can and do happen. For this reason, it is necessary to institute the 13/13 Rule. The Competition Director, Competition Committee or designee will handle this responsibility. In the interest of the sport and all its participants, action will be taken against those who cause damage. If involved in an incident that causes damage to someone’s car or surrounding property and you are deemed at fault, as determined by the Competition Director, Competition Committee or designee(s), you will be placed on 13/13 Probation. You will be withdrawn from the event in which you are participating. You will not receive any participation or championship points forthe event, you cannot participant in the next POC points event of equal or higher value and the incident will remain on your record for the next thirteen (13) months. (An “event” is defined as any day or days that culminate in a competition.)"
Of note, since the incident occured in Saturday's race, the "next" event would have been Sunday's race so Mark is good to go for our next race at Buttonwillow in 9/20-21....
Also from the 13/13 section in our GCR's:
"d) A “that’s racing” type of incident usually involves overtaking in which it is often difficult to determine if the overtaking driver “had the line” or not. Was the passing flag
given? Should the overtaken driver have seen the other car? Were the drivers racing for position? What were the relative speeds? NOTE: It is ultimately the responsibility of the overtaking driver to be certain that the pass is clean and safe!"
